Anambra election sees low turnout and vote buying claims

The Anambra State governorship election on November 8, 2025, began with low voter turnout and delays in some areas, as reported across polling units. Incumbent Governor Chukwuma Soludo of APGA expressed optimism for victory, while candidates from APC and LP alleged widespread vote buying. Observers noted a generally peaceful process despite these issues.

Opposition parties in Anambra State have urged the Independent National Electoral Commission to investigate the state government's spending ahead of the November 8 governorship election. The call follows Governor Charles Soludo's pledge of financial rewards to wards won by his All Progressives Grand Alliance. Critics accuse the move of vote buying, while the government insists it is mere motivation.
